LED-Illuminated Seesaws

'A Tilt of Light' by ENESS is an Art Installation That Encourages Play

ENESS is an Austrailian art and design studio that brings back the childhood memories of playgrounds. This illuminating seesaw installation is entitled 'A Tilt of Light' and it encourages both kids and those who are still kids at heart to laugh and play. The seesaw is equipped with 33 rows of LED lights inside a system of a physics engine.

The installation is both an art and a public interaction that invites people to hop up and down to light up Federation Square in the city of Melbourne. The facial expressions on everyone who rides this light-blasting seesaw are of pure joy, and there's no differentiation between the younger children and 'mature' adults. A Tilt of Light by ENESS will be bringing more joy and light to Federation Square up until July 1.
